Rental history dispute

I lived in an apartment complex for about 3 months. I was raped in that apartment 10/2007. I tried to live there another year, but I started having post dramatic stress. I had a restraining order yet the individual still sent letters and harassed me. I was told that I am able to break my lease because of this. So I moved out 11/2008. I provided the proper letter to the management and everything. Now I just took a look at my credit report and it stated that I owe 6900 in 2009 and now it decreased to 3900 in 2010. But that has remained on my credit report. I have no unlawful detainers on my record. So I tried to dispute this claim, and they told me that they don't have a copy of that record on my file and that I have to pay it. But the management company has changed and now they can't find this letter that I signed and dated in 11/2008. What can I do to get this off my record.
